Paper packaging refers mainly to cartons, cartons, paper bags, and other products used for product packaging. And corrugated and other products used for transportation and packaging. Screen printing has the characteristics of thick ink layer, rich graphic layers, strong three-dimensional sense, and wide printing materials, and has gradually increased in the application of high-end tobacco and alcohol, food packaging cartons. The use of UV screen inks to print scrubs, refractions, ice and wrinkles on cigarette packs has greatly stimulated consumers’ desire to purchase.

Screen printing features and process arrangements

1. Screen Printing Process Arrangement

Screen printing is a direct printing method, there are three kinds of process arrangements:

1 Cardboard → Screen Printing → Post-press processing, that is, first screen printing on corrugated cardboard or other cardboard, and then making cartons and cartons as required;


2 cartons → screen printing, ie screen printing directly on already prepared corrugated boxes or other cartons or cartons

3 secondary processing, that is, first screen printing on the surface board, and then made into corrugated cardboard according to need, and then made into cartons, cartons products

2, screen printing features

1 Wide adaptability: Screen printing format can be large or small;

2 Ink thick: In all printing processes, the screen printing ink layer is the thickest, the saturation is high, the spot color printing effect is better;

3 Low cost: screen printing plate making easy, the printing process effect is simple;

4 print quality and stability;

5 low production efficiency: screen printing speed is slow, not suitable for online production;

6 Low image accuracy: screen printing resolution is not high, the number of conventional screen lines 24 lines / cm ~ 32 lines / cm

3, the scope of application of screen printing

Screen printing is suitable for small batch production, high printing appearance requirements, unlimited cardboard thickness, no damage to the packaging products

Screen printing process

Screen printing

(1) Screen selection

1 Nylon wire mesh: Nylon wire mesh has high strength, high abrasion resistance, high alkali resistance, slightly poor acid resistance, good ink permeability, small wire diameter, good elasticity, and vivid marking;

2 Polyester silk screen: Polyester silk screen has good stability, high strength, corrosion resistance, and its performance is better than nylon screen. It has high tension and is suitable for high-precision printing;

3 Stainless steel wire mesh: Stainless steel wire mesh has high strength, good stability, small wire diameter, high mesh resistance, long service life, poor elasticity, easy to break by impact, suitable for precision printing, and not suitable for surface printing;

4 Nickel-plated polyester mesh: Nickel-plated polyester mesh combines the strengths of polyester mesh and stainless steel mesh. It has wide applicability, moderate price, and poor corrosion resistance.

The screen has a plain weave, a twill weave, a half weave, and a full weave

White screens can cause diffuse reflection when exposed, and golden, red, and amber absorb ultraviolet light, which can prevent halation.

The number of screen meshes is 30 mesh/cm, 40 mesh/cm, 60 mesh/cm, 80 mesh/cm, 120 mesh/cm, 140 mesh/cm, 160 mesh/cm, etc. In general, mesh The number is large and the wire diameter is small.

Filament dense mesh, high resolution; coarse wire fine mesh resolution is low. When printing curved surfaces, use a large flexible screen, such as nylon mesh; when printing large absorbent substrates, use a screen with a large mesh area; when printing smooth surfaces, use a high elasticity, high tension screen; printing rough surface When using low-mesh screens, use low-elongation, high-tension screens when printing high-precision prints, and use 28 mesh/cm~78 mesh/cm mesh when printing signs, textiles, and knitting; For mesh, metal, glass, leather, and plastic, use 40 mesh/cm to 140 mesh cm.

(2) stretch net

Screen frame net frame has wooden frame, metal frame, combo box and so on. When the net is stretched, the net frame is first cleaned, and the net can be manually, mechanically or pneumatically used, and the net is selected to be bonded and trimmed.

Stretch net requires proper screen tension, uniform and stable, uniform wire, avoid oblique pull, and the warp and weft yarns are parallel to each other.

(3) Plate Making

1 Direct method: Screen cleaning → Photosensitive adhesive → Printing → Developing → Retouching. This method is time-consuming coating, adjustable film thickness, combined with a solid, resistant to India, the image is easy to saw out.

2 indirect method: feel light film → print version → development → film → exposing film base → revision. This method is complicated to operate, the lines are smooth, the film is not strong, the resistance to printing is low, and the thickness of the film is constant.

3 mixing method: screen cleaning → foil → printing → development → revision. This method is easy to operate, has a fixed thickness, a smoother line, and is more rigid.

(4) Direct Screen Plate Making

The screen is directly referred to as CTS (Computet To Screen).

1 Laser Ablation Direct Platemaking: Firstly, a wire mesh is applied on the wire mesh to feel the light glue, and the laser is used to burn the light sensing layer. The mesh of the graphic part is transparent, and the prepress system controls the ablation place. This method can only be used. On metal mesh.

2 laser exposure direct plate-making: first coated with photosensitive emulsion on the screen, pre-press system computer-controlled laser imaging on the screen, made of screen version. This plate-making method acts on a special photo-resist, the ultraviolet light wave range is narrow, and the laser exposure system is expensive.

3 inkjet imaging system: first coated with photosensitive emulsion on the screen, pre-press system computer-controlled inkjet system to block light on the photosensitive layer is not part of the photosensitive layer, and then full UV exposure. The part of the image is not sensitive, and the photosensitive resist is washed away; This method can use ordinary photosensitive adhesive, without missing the details of the image.

1, screen printing machine

Screen printers have manual screen printers, semi-automatic screen printers, and automatic screen printers. There are also open-book type, table lift, slide table, roller table, curved work table, curved type, roller screen type, double drum screen printing machine, according to the need to choose.

2. Special screen printing method

1UV imitation metal etching printing

Uv (ultraviolet) imitation metal etching printing is to print a layer of rugged semi-transparent ink on the printed material with a metallic mirror gloss. After ultraviolet curing, it produces an effect similar to that of a polished metal surface that is etched or frosted. Printed products are elegant, luxurious, used for exquisite high-end packaging.

This printing method uses a UV-curable imitation metal etching ink, the substrate is gold cardboard, silver cardboard, or a composite material, and the screen mesh is 70 mesh/cm~100 mesh/cm.

2uv wrinkle pattern ink printing

UV wrinkle pattern ink printing is the use of UV wrinkles ink printed on the surface of the substrate, after UV curing to form a special wrinkle pattern decorative effect.

This printing method uses 40 mesh/cm~60 mesh/cm mesh, and the ink film thickness is 20~30μ.

3 ice effect printing

The effect of ice printing is on the surface of the substrate with metallic luster. The ink with ice print is printed on it by silk screen printing, and after being cured by ultraviolet rays, it is in the form of ice flower.

The printing material of this printing method is a gold and silver cardboard, and a mesh of 60 mesh/cm~100 mesh/cm is used.

1 foam printing

Foam printing is the use of micro-ballooning inks, which are printed on paper or other substrates with silk screens. The images are raised and widely used for printing books, braille, maps, and packaging.

This printing method uses 30 mesh/cm to 50 mesh/cm mesh.

Screens can also be used for scented ink screen printing, pearl ink screen printing, liquid crystal ink screen printing, phosphor ink screen printing, fluorescent ink screen printing, crystal glossy screen printing and so on.

High-speed rotary screen printing production line

Due to the flat press screen printing method, the printing speed is low, the ink curing speed is slow, the printing quality is difficult to control, and the printing material consumes a large amount, which can not meet the needs of cigarette cartons for scale and mass production. High-speed rotary screen printing production line, fast printing speed, high productivity, stable quality of printing products, low consumption, change the traditional flat pressure flat screen printing, manual feeding, ink supply, suitable for high-speed automatic, large-scale mass production of exquisite Fold the tray.

Web Rotation Screen printing uses a nickel metal round screen plate, a built-in squeegee, and an automatic ink supply system. The squeegee transfers the printing ink from the stencil to the surface of the substrate supported by the impression cylinder. The entire printing process from paper feeding, ink supply, color registration, UV drying, etc. are fully controlled by the computer.

The round screen printing plate is suitable for large-format rotary printing, the maximum speed can reach 125m/min, and the screen can be used repeatedly. Therefore, web rotary screen printing can not only meet the requirements of special effects such as printing frosting and ice flower, but also can be used to hot-stamp holographic anti-counterfeit labels, embossed dentifrices and die-cutting indentations, and it is easy to realize high-speed automatic printing paper boxes.
